Key Considerations When Selecting a Supplier

1. Industry Experience

Choose a supplier with a proven track record in your industry. According to a 2022 survey by Supply Chain Insights, 67% of companies reported improved quality by sourcing experienced suppliers.

2. Production Capabilities

Assess whether the supplier can meet your volume requirements. Some suppliers may excel in low-volume production but lack the capability for bulk orders.

3. Compliance and Certifications

Verify that the supplier holds necessary certifications (e.g., ISO 9001). This ensures adherence to industry standards and builds trust.

4. Communication and Support

Effective communication is vital. A supplier with responsive customer service can address issues promptly, minimizing potential disruptions.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How Can I Find a Reliable Commercial Grade Custom Supplier?

Start by researching industry-specific directories, LinkedIn, and trade shows. Additionally, ask for referrals from industry peers.

2. What Are the Benefits of Custom Solutions Over Off-the-Shelf Products?

Custom solutions can meet specific requirements, leading to better customer satisfaction and reduced waste through more efficient designs.

3. What Should I Expect in Terms of Lead Time?

Lead time can vary based on complexity and order volume. Typically, expect between 4-12 weeks for custom orders, depending on the supplier's capabilities.

4. How Do I Evaluate Supplier Performance?

Key performance indicators (KPIs) such as on-time delivery, defect rates, and responsiveness can help evaluate supplier performance systematically.

5. Can I Negotiate Pricing with Custom Suppliers?

Yes, many suppliers are open to negotiation, especially for larger contracts or long-term partnerships. It’s beneficial to have firm, realistic expectations based on market rates.
